Birding in Peace: Parakeet Edition
June 8th , 10:00am – 11:30am

Join us for a late-morning walk through Green-Wood’s historic landscape, with eyes (and ears) tuned to the Cemetery’s most colorful avian residents—the monk parakeets. These bright-green, chatty birds have made a home in the Gothic Arch, forming a rare and vibrant colony in New York City.
Led by Green-Wood’s resident birder Rob Jett, in partnership with Shanzhai Lyric, Green-Wood’s 2025 Artists in Residence, this special tour blends quiet birdwatching with reflections on language, migration, and shared habitat.
